Preparing Your Mushrooms For The Air Fryer
Cleaning And Slicing
Start by gently cleaning the mushrooms with a damp cloth to remove any dirt or debris. Next, trim the stems and slice the mushrooms into evenly sized pieces to ensure they cook uniformly in the air fryer.
Seasoning And Coating
After slicing, place the mushrooms in a bowl and lightly coat them with olive oil, ensuring each piece is evenly coated. Then, sprinkle your preferred seasonings such as salt, pepper, or garlic powder, and gently toss the mushrooms to ensure they are evenly seasoned.
Cooking Time And Temperature Guide
Fried mushrooms are a delicious and versatile dish that can be enjoyed as a snack, appetizer, or side dish. When cooking fried mushrooms in an air fryer, it’s important to find the perfect temperature and cooking time to achieve that crispy and golden brown texture.
Finding The Perfect Temperature
Setting the right temperature is crucial when air frying mushrooms. Too low, and the mushrooms may become soggy, lacking that desired crunch. Too high, and they can burn quickly. So, what is the ideal temperature for cooking fried mushrooms in an air fryer?
For most recipes, a temperature of 375°F (190°C) works well. This allows the mushrooms to cook evenly and develop a crispy exterior without overcooking the interior. However, it’s important to note that cooking times may vary depending on the size and thickness of the mushrooms, as well as personal preference.
How Long Should They Cook?
The cooking time for fried mushrooms in an air fryer can range from 8 to 12 minutes, depending on various factors. It’s essential to keep an eye on the mushrooms and adjust the cooking time accordingly to achieve the desired level of crispiness.
Here’s a general guideline for cooking times based on mushroom size:
Mushroom Size | Cooking Time |
---|---|
Small mushrooms (e.g., button mushrooms) | 8-10 minutes |
Medium mushrooms (e.g., cremini mushrooms) | 10-12 minutes |
Large mushrooms (e.g., portobello mushrooms) | 12-15 minutes |
Remember, these times are approximate and may vary. It’s always best to check the mushrooms periodically during cooking and adjust the time accordingly. Additionally, factors such as the specific air fryer model and personal preference for texture can also affect the cooking time.

Avoiding Common Mistakes
To achieve perfectly cooked fried mushrooms in an air fryer, it’s important to avoid common mistakes that can lead to undesirable results. One common mistake is overcrowding the air fryer basket. Mushrooms need space to cook evenly and crisp up properly. If the mushrooms are packed too tightly, they may end up soggy instead of crispy. It’s best to cook mushrooms in batches or use a larger air fryer to ensure proper air circulation. Another mistake to avoid is not properly preparing the mushrooms before cooking. Before frying, it’s important to clean the mushrooms thoroughly and remove any excess moisture. Mushrooms are porous and can absorb water, which can hinder the crisping process. Use a damp cloth or paper towel to gently wipe off any dirt or debris. If the mushrooms are particularly dirty, you can rinse them quickly under cold water and pat them dry thoroughly.Ensuring Even Cooking
To ensure even cooking of fried mushrooms in the air fryer, there are a few tips you can follow. One of the key factors is to slice the mushrooms into uniform sizes. This will ensure that they cook at the same rate and prevent smaller pieces from becoming overcooked while larger ones remain undercooked. Aim for slices that are around 1/4 inch thick. Another way to ensure even cooking is to preheat the air fryer before adding the mushrooms. Preheating allows the air fryer to reach the desired cooking temperature, ensuring that the mushrooms cook evenly from the start. This step is especially important if you want a crispy texture on the outside. Additionally, it’s essential to toss the mushrooms with a small amount of oil before placing them in the air fryer. This helps to promote browning and prevent them from sticking to the basket. Use a neutral oil with a high smoke point, such as vegetable or canola oil. Avoid using too much oil, as it can make the mushrooms greasy rather than crispy.
